colors:
background: [0, 0, 0]
keycap: [0, 0, 0]
keycap_pressed: [51,51,51]
label: [255, 255, 255]
label_locked: [25, 255, 0]
label_pressed: [255, 153, 0]
sublabel: [178, 178, 178]

#[derive(Debug, Clone)]
pub struct KeyboardColors {
pub background: BGRA<u8>,
pub keycap: BGRA<u8>,
pub keycap_pressed: BGRA<u8>,
pub label: BGR<u8>,
pub label_locked: BGR<u8>,
pub label_pressed: BGR<u8>,
pub sublabel: BGR<u8>,
}
impl Default for KeyboardColors {
fn default() -> Self
{
Self {
background: RGB::new(0, 0, 0).into(),
keycap: RGB::new(0, 0, 0).into(),
keycap_pressed: RGB::new(51,51,51).into(),
label: RGB::new(255, 255, 255).into(),
label_locked: RGB::new(25, 255, 0).into(),
label_pressed: RGB::new(255, 153, 0).into(),
sublabel: RGB::new(178, 178, 178).into(),
}
}
}
fn parse_color(yaml: &Yaml) -> Option<RGB<u8>>
{
let mut color_bytes = yaml
.as_vec()?
.iter()
.map_while(|b| b.as_i64())
.map_while(|b| b.try_into().ok());
Some(RGB::new(
color_bytes.next()?,
color_bytes.next()?,
color_bytes.next()?
))
}
